Overview
- Outlines the benefits of targeting biofilm-related infections
- Provides discussion on creating more effective antimicrobial coatings for medical implants
- Offers perspective on regulatory management for clinical and industrial environments

About this book
This comprehensive book is indispensable for industrial and academic translational researchers, device developers, and regulatory experts looking to create more effective antimicrobial products.
